Bengali Letter Vocalic L Letter Meaning

ঌ is the Bengali letter known as “Bengali Letter Vocalic L” (Unicode U+098C). As a script character, it appears as part of Bengali orthography rather than a standalone symbol with a universal non-linguistic meaning. Depending on the word and writing convention, it represents a specific vocalic sound value within Bengali text. You may encounter it in proper Bengali spelling, educational materials, typography samples, and language-focused content. When working with digital text, it’s most useful to treat it as a single Unicode character and ensure your fonts and encoding settings support U+098C.
